Currently, a lot of our build variables that are defined at configuration time, are spread out across the code base, often declared as `extern` which can break when moving around sections of the code across files. This commit introduces a "Config" namespace which basically maps to the definitions in `config.h`, but allows us to properly access them too from the Vala source code. By doing so, it helps us to more explicitly see where we rely on a build variable from this file (which should be obvious from the `Config' namespace). To make it ourselves a bit easier in Meson too, we can declare an internal dependency, which helps ensure that we pull in the dependency where needed.
